Mybatis中的RowBounds是用來限制查詢結果集的行數的工具。它可以在查詢語句中指定起始行和返回行數,從而實現分頁查詢功能。通過RowBounds可以靈活地控制查詢結果集的大小,提高查詢效率并減少內存消耗。
RowBounds的限制條件是通過設置其offset和limit兩個屬性來實現的。offset表示查詢結果集的起始行數,limit表示返回的行數。通過這兩個屬性的設置,可以限制查詢結果集的大小,使查詢只返回指定范圍內的數據。
在Mybatis中使用RowBounds可以通過在查詢語句中添加RowBounds對象作為參數來實現,也可以通過在Mapper接口方法中添加RowBounds參數來實現。通過設置RowBounds對象的offset和limit屬性,可以靈活地控制查詢結果集的大小,從而實現分頁查詢功能。